Who Belongs in the Network

The professionals who help seniors age well

AAAES is building relationships across the professions and services that most affect a senior's ability to remain at home.

  • Healthcare and In-Home Care

    Physicians, care managers, home health providers, and non-medical care organizations supporting health and daily living.

  • Home Safety and Modification

    Contractors and specialists who improve accessibility, reduce fall risk, and make homes work for the long term.

  • Legal and Financial Professionals

    Elder law attorneys, estate planners, and financial professionals who protect a senior's interests and resources.

  • Transportation and Mobility

    Providers helping older adults stay connected to appointments, family, and community life.

  • Senior Living and Placement Advisors

    Professionals who help families understand options and plan honestly for what comes next.

  • Community and Faith-Based Organizations

    Local organizations offering programs, education, companionship, and practical support for older adults.
